Hillsborough County Launches Food Pantry Events for Holidays

As the holiday season approaches, residents of Hillsborough County, Florida, face a growing challenge of food insecurity. To address this issue, the county’s Healthy Living Program has partnered with Feeding Tampa Bay to organize festive food pantry events. These initiatives aim to provide essential food support, enabling community members to celebrate the season without the stress of hunger.

The food pantry events are scheduled to take place at various locations throughout the county, including the Lee Davis Healthy Living Center next Thursday and at both the Plant City and SouthShore Healthy Living Centers the following Friday. Open to all residents aged 18 and over, the program does not impose income restrictions, ensuring that nutritious food is accessible to everyone in need.

The Healthy Living Program is committed to delivering more than temporary assistance. Monthly distributions will be complemented with additional support during the months of November and December, when the need for food assistance typically surges. Each food package includes fresh produce, meats, and pantry staples, designed to nourish families during the festive season.

Expanding Community Support Services

In addition to food distribution, the Healthy Living Program is rolling out a range of services aimed at enhancing community health and wellness. Residents can access free exercise rooms and participate in group fitness classes at the Healthy Living Centers. Nutrition consultations and monthly educational classes will also be available, providing valuable information on healthy eating and lifestyle choices.

For those requiring additional assistance, a network of local organizations stands ready to help. Resources such as ECHO, the United Food Bank of Plant City, and the St. Anne Catholic Church Food Pantry are instrumental in offering food and clothing support throughout Hillsborough County.

Residents interested in the food pantry events or other services can find further information on the Healthy Living Program’s website or contact the program directly. By fostering a supportive community environment, the Healthy Living Program and its partners aim to ensure that this holiday season is marked by joy and abundance for all.
